Power
With a 13-amp universal motor powering it, the axial cam pump of this unit are capable of achieving a pressure of 2100 PSI (approximately 35 times greater than that of a standard garden hose) and a flow rate of up to 1.76 GPM (values as per CSA testing standards). While these PSI and GPM values represent the maximum capabilities of the washer under specific conditions, it's important to note that under typical usage, the working pressure is 1800 PSI and the flow rate is 1.2 GPM. Corresponding to these values is a cleaning power of 2160 Cleaning Units.
As an electric pressure washer, the ePX3100v's motor is effortlessly activated with a simple ON/OFF switch, ensuring convenient operation. The unit is ready-to-use with peace of mind, thanks to the included 35 ft GFCI cord.
Design & Handling
Designed for on-the-go use, the Westinghouse ePX3100v offers a portable design and approximate dimensions of L15 x W8 x H11 in to facilitate easy movement. The handle adds to the ePX3100v convenience of transport. Designed as part of the frame, the handle ensures lasting integrity and eliminates the risk of detachment.
Weighing in at a mere 18 lbs, this unit is designed for effortless portability and convenience. This is, in part, thanks to its plastic frame, which allows it to remain as lightweight as possible. Despite the lack of wheels, the ePX3100v's light weight makes transportation manageable.
Main Features
The Westinghouse ePX3100v's package includes a spray gun, a wand, a pressure hose, 3 nozzles and a detergent addition feature, with a more detailed description below.
- Soap addition: Detergent is added to the water at the exit, by attaching the included foam cannon to the end of the wand.
- Pressure hose: Included with the unit is a 25 ft ⌀25/64" high-pressure hose, which effortlessly connects to the unit for quick setup. However, it doesn't feature any proper storage solution for it (no reel, strap or hook).
- Spray gun and wand: The device comes with a classic ergonomic spray gun and a steel wand.

Other Features
- Total Stop System (TSS): Equipped with an automatic shutdown feature, this pressure washer ceases operation when the trigger is disengaged, ensuring the pump's long-term performance.
- Onboard storage: The Westinghouse ePX3100v allows you to be always fully prepared, as it features a handy storage area, where nozzles and accessories can be stored.
- Safety: Safety of operation is enhanced by a trigger lock mechanism (which prevents accidental operation).

About Westinghouse
Since its founding in 1886 by George Westinghouse, the Westinghouse brand has become synonymous with electric power. With a wide-ranging product line supporting heavy industry, municipal power grids, and home appliances, the company has maintained innovation as one of its core values. Westinghouse has several partnerships and controlling stakes in media enterprises and manufacturing conglomerates worldwide, including Viacom and Electrolux. Products for the homeowner and contractor marketed under the Westinghouse brand are produced in facilities worldwide, and include outdoor power equipment such as pressure washers and portable generators.
